Parchuri Population - Ratnagiri, Maharashtra

Parchuri is a medium size village located in Sangameshwar Taluka of Ratnagiri district, Maharashtra with total 459 families residing. The Parchuri village has population of 1922 of which 858 are males while 1064 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Parchuri village population of children with age 0-6 is 180 which makes up 9.37 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Parchuri village is 1240 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Parchuri as per census is 1278,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.

Parchuri village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Parchuri village was 74.97 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Parchuri Male literacy stands at 86.91 % while female literacy rate was 65.32 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 2.45 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.05 % of total population in Parchuri village.

Work Profile

In Parchuri village out of total population, 1146 were engaged in work activities. 91.01 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 8.99 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1146 workers engaged in Main Work, 763 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 138 were Agricultural labourer.
